Question

I was arrested and charged with criminal trespassing and released on a misdemeanor citation. When I went to court they arrested me for criminal attempt burglary of a building and charged me with a felony and dropped the misdemeanor. Is this legal?



Answer

Yes, it is legal to "upgrade" a charge from what you were originally cited/arrested with, to a more serious charge, if the prosecutor has "probable cause" to believe the greater charge is warranted by the facts and obtains a warrant from a judge or a sealed indictment (presentment) from a grand jury.
